The Rwandan military has labeled as “fake news” a statement circulating online which falsely claimed that President Paul Kagame’s health was in critical condition.

The origin of the statement remains unclear, but it emerged following widespread speculation about President Kagame’s health, particularly after nearly three weeks without any public appearances.

David Himbara, a prominent Rwandan government critic and former economic advisor to President Kagame who now lives in exile, recently claimed that the President is seriously ill and receiving treatment in Germany.

Taarifa, a Rwandan news outlet, quoted government spokesperson Yolande Makolo, who reassured the public by stating that there is no cause for concern. “The President is doing well and is simply taking regular rest,” she said.

President Kagame’s recent absence from the public eye has continued to fuel discussions on social media and in private conversations.

The AFROVERA attempted to reach the Office of the President for clarification, but no response has been received so far.

The Rwandan military issued a formal statement denying the circulating message, branding it as misinformation.

President Kagame was last seen in public on June 6th, when he received a delegation from Hope Haven Christian School, based in Kigali.
